Output 61baa21bcadf1f07c7418b1371bb6dbe9f52371d89ace49705fc2a9f5ac4a1d4:0

value
441782
script pubkey
OP_0 OP_PUSHBYTES_20 7dfea933b83bb1db3379f928b8d049015884790b
address
bc1q0hl2jvac8wcakvmely5t35zfq9vgg7gt4dqr46
transaction
61baa21bcadf1f07c7418b1371bb6dbe9f52371d89ace49705fc2a9f5ac4a1d4
confirmations
2960
spent
true